Hello lads, can you please tell me if below sentence is correct?


"Jimmy, I have noticed that you seem to really like bothering me at this workplace. Please go away."


thanks!

  

Top answer

It's not wrong, but more natural is eg "Jimmy, I have noticed that you seem to really like bothering me. "
